OPERATING
INFORMATION
The
7613/R7613
can
be
operated
from
either
a
110-volt
or
a
220-volt
line
source.
In
addition,
three
operating
ranges
can
be
selected
by
a
jumper
located
on the
Rectifier
board.
Select
a
range
which
is
centered
about
the
average
line
volt-
age
to
which
the
instrument
is
connected.
See
Table
1-1
for
ranges
and
proper
fuses.
TABLE
1-1
Regulating
Range
and
Fuse
Data
Pins
Regulating
Range
Selected
110-volt
nominal
220-volt
nominal
LOW
90
to
110
volts
180
to
220
volts
MED
99
to
121
volts
198
to
242
volts
HI
108
to
132
volts
218
to
262
volts
Line
fuse
3.2
A
slow-blow
1.6
A
slow-blow
The
7613
can
be
operated
where
the
ambient
air
temperature
is
between
0°
and
+50°C.
The
instrument
is
cooled
by
forced
air.
Adequate
clearance
must
be
provided
on
back
and
bottom
of
the
instrument.
The
R7613
is
cooled
by
forced
air.
Adequate
clearance
must
be
provided
behind
the
air
filter
and
on
the
right
side.
A
thermal
cutout
in
the
instrument
provides
thermal
protection
by
interrupting
the
power
to
the
instrument
if
the
internal
temperature
exceeds
a
safe
operating
level.

Display
Modes
Install
two
vertical
plug-in
units
into
the
vertical
com-
partments.
Set
the
deflection
factor
for
two
volts/division.
Connect
the
4
V
calibrator
signal
to
both
vertical
plug-in
units.
Use
a
pin
jack
to
BNC
connector
and
a
dual
input
coupler
connector.
[Install
a
time-base
plug-in
unit
in
the
horizontal
compartment.
Set the
time/division
switch
to
0.5
millisecond/division,
and
adjust
the
trigger
level
for
a
stable
display.
The
left
vertical
signal
is
displayed.
Press
the
RIGHT
button
of
the
VERT
MODE
switch.
The
display
should
be
stable
for
either
vertical
unit
selected.
Press
the
ALT
button
of
the
VERT
MODE
switch.
Adjust
the
position
controls
of
each
vertical
unit
so
that
two
displays
are
present
on
the
CRT
screen.
One
vertical
signal
is
displayed
per
sweep
and
the
other
vertical
signal
is
displayed
at
the
next
sweep.
This
is
a
dual
trace
mode.
Press
the
CHOP
button
of
the
VERT
MODE
switch.
A
dua!
trace
will
be
displayed
on
the
CRT
screen,
Each
verti-
cal
signal
is
displayed
during
the
sweep,
on
a
time-sharing
basis.
Press
the
ADD
button
of
the
VERT
MODE
switch.
The
display
is
the
algebraic
sum
of
both
vertical
signals.
Stored
Displays
Obtain
a
display
by
following
the
instructions
under
OPERATING
SET-UP
INFORMATION
and
Display
Modes.
Press
the
STORE
button,
the
instrument
is
in
the
vari-
able
persistence
mode.
Change
the
vertical
position,
and
note
that
the
stored
display
will
fade out
and
the
new
Position
will
be
stored.
The
time
that
a
display
is
stored
on
the
screen
of
the
CRT
is
controlled
by
the
PERSISTENCE
contro!
(clockwise
decreases
the
retention).
Press
the
SAVE
button.
All
functions
are
locked
out
except
the
SAVE
TIME
control
and
the
STORED
INTEN-
SITY
control.
The
STORED
INTENSITY
controls
the
brightness
of
the
stored
display.
The
SAVE
TIME
controls
the
length
of
time
that
a
display
is
stored.
When
the
SAVE
TIME
control
is
at
MAX
and
in
the
switch
detent
(mini-
mum
intensity)
the
display
is
not
visible.
Turning
the
SAVE
TIME
control
clockwise
will
make
the
stored
display
visible,
but
will
reduce
the
storage
time.
While
in
the
MAX
save
mode,
the
stored
information
will
remain
stored
for
long
periods
of
time
even with
the
power
turned
off.
Turn
the
instrument
on,
and
adjust
the
SAVE
TIME
control
setting
for
a
visible
display.
Care
of
Storage
Screen
1.
Use
minimum
beam
intensity
to
produce
a
clear
well
defined
display.
2.
Avoid
repeated
use
of
the
same
area
of
the
CRT.
3.
Do
not
leave
a
stored
display
on
the
screen
when
it
is
no
longer
needed.
4,
Use
MAX
SAVE
when
storing
a
display
for
extended
periods
of
time
(minimum
intensity).
5.
Operate
in
the
NON-STORE
mode
unless
storage
is
required.
BEAM
FINDER
The
BEAM
FINDER
switch
provides
a
means
of
locating
a
display
which
overscans
the
viewing
area.
Press
and
hold
the
BEAM
FINDER
switch
in.
Increase
the
vertical
and
horizontal
deflection
factors
until
the
display
is
reduced
to
about
two
divisions,
and
adjust
the
horizontal
and
vertical
position
contro!
settings
to
center
the
display.
Release
the
switch
for
normal
operation.
